Comprehensive Cultivation Guide
Cultivating Whistlin Diesel is a rewarding experience that requires attention to detail and adherence to best practices. The strain’s unique genetic makeup benefits from a controlled environment, as it exhibits traits from ruderalis, indica, and sativa. Indoor growers often opt for a 12/12 light cycle during flowering to maximize yield while ensuring a discreet aroma.
For outdoor cultivation, Whistlin Diesel thrives in Mediterranean climates, where temperatures ideally range between 68°F to 80°F (20°C to 27°C). The strain’s ruderalis component lends it an auto-flowering tendency, yet many growers prefer photoperiod methods to maximize potency and size. Approximately 65% of cultivators report that a balanced N-P-K fertilizer regimen, particularly a 3-1-2 formulation, promotes optimal bud development.
Hydroponic systems have also shown promising results with Whistlin Diesel, as they allow for precise nutrient control. Advanced growers occasionally report yields of 500-600 grams per square meter when using controlled hydroponic techniques, demonstrating a 20-25% improvement over standard soil-based methods. Many commercial operations leverage LED lighting and frequency scheduling to enhance overall growth rates and plant health.
During the vegetative stage, maintaining a temperature range of 70°F to 80°F (21°C to 27°C) in combination with approximately 50-70% humidity can lead to healthier foliage and stronger structural development. The auto-flowering trait inherited from its ruderalis parent means that the plant exhibits a rapid developmental cycle, which allows a complete growth cycle within 8-10 weeks under ideal conditions.
Managing environmental factors is critical, especially concerning ventilation and air circulation. Growers should ensure a steady airflow of around 0.2-0.3 m/s to prevent mold and mildew without stunting plant growth. Routine monitoring of pH levels, ideally maintaining a range between 6.0 and 6.8, is also recommended to optimize nutrient uptake.
Flowering usually lasts between 8 to 10 weeks, during which time the buds should begin to visibly swell and develop trichomes. Around 70% of growers find that scheduling a 2-week flushing period prior to harvest significantly improves the final quality of the buds. This practice helps in the removal of excess nutrients, ensuring a smoother smoke and enhanced flavor profile.
Harvesting should be timed based on trichome development, with many cultivators using a microscopic lens to ascertain that most trichomes are milky white with some amber. Statistical data from experienced cultivators suggest that yields can reach up to 450-600 grams per square meter under optimal conditions, a statistic that underscores the strain’s impressive production power.
Post-harvest handling is equally important, and drying should occur in a controlled environment with temperatures no higher than 70°F (21°C) and humidity around 55%. Curing in glass jars for at least 2 to 3 weeks in a dark, cool space allows the flavors and aromas to mature, leading to a consistently premium final product. The comprehensive cultivation guide, when followed diligently, ensures that even novice growers can produce high-quality Whistlin Diesel with reliable and impressive potency levels.
